History
  • Arne Jacobsen, renowned for his contributions to modernist architecture, designed furniture that reflects the principles of simplicity and functionality throughout the mid-20th century.
  • Fritz Hansen is recognized for producing iconic designs and collaborations with prominent designers, which may have solidified their position in furniture history since the early 20th century.
  • The Swan Chair, designed in 1958, is often associated with the golden age of Danish design, showcasing the era's emphasis on creativity and innovative materials.
  • Jacobsen's work, including the Swan Chair, continues to be celebrated in design circles, illustrating the lasting impact of mid-century modern aesthetics.
